General Summary:

The Vice President of Payment Processing represents eXp Realty as a lead to the front-line organization to assist agents and brokers on their Real Estate transactions. They will provide oversight and management of the entire team. Works side by side with Compliance Operations Managers and Payment Processing staff and serves as a point of contact to the team and throughout the organization to help answer simple to complex questions as they relate to everyday operations of the team.

The Vice President of Payment Processing is responsible for the organization of the Payment Processing Team to effectively process all transactions in compliance with company policy and the regulations for their state as well as timely and accurate commission payments to agents.

Major Duties & Responsibilities:

  • Direct supervision of Compliance Operations Managers and Compliance Project Manager
  • Responsible for all payment processing systems and operations
  • Personnel Management/staffing for the department
  • Reporting and predictive analysis of workload/accuracy/staffing needs
  • Create and refine workflows of SkySlope/Enterprise and ensure workflows match accounting needs
  • Accountability for speed and accuracy of payment processors work
  • Settling files, PCC rate, Monthly closeout
  • Performs periodic audits of transaction files for compliance
  • Monitors and works with the escalation team to identify additional training and/or communication needs for the team as well as agents, or Brokerage Operations.
  • Collaborates and works with HR to conduct Performance Improvement Plans when necessary
  • Identifies areas of improvement and recommends process improvement to help drive efficiencies as well as overall agent experienceLeads daily Transaction Team Stand-Ups as well as Weekly team leadership meetings
